Unit of Teaching: Glass and Ceramics

Description

The unit of teaching "Glass and Ceramics" is a 1 ECTS course that focuses on the processes of elaboration and properties of glasses, ceramics, and cements.


Objectives

The objectives of this course are to understand the processes of elaboration and properties of glasses, ceramics, and cements, and to be able to characterize their synthesis mechanisms.


Prerequisites

The prerequisites for this course are basic knowledge of physics and chemistry at the first cycle scientific level.


Skills

The course aims to develop the following skills:


  • SKILL 1: DEVELOP AN INNOVATIVE MATERIAL OR PROCESS
  • SKILL 2: DESIGN A TECHNICAL SOLUTION INTEGRATING MATERIALS
  • SKILL 3: INDUSTRIALIZE THE PRODUCTION AND TRANSFORMATION OF MATERIALS
  • SKILL 4: MANAGE A MATERIALS ENGINEERING PROJECT

Program

The program of the course includes:


  • Knowing the main principles of the fabrication and properties of ceramics, cements, and glasses
  • Being able to interpret thermogravimetric analyzes to identify the synthesis mechanisms of ceramics and glass
  • The course includes lectures, tutorials, and presentations made by students

Evaluation Methods

The evaluation methods for this course include:


  • Continuous assessment
  • Written control
  • Oral presentation
